Ни у одного пользователя LDAP не было ObjectClass «PosixAccount», поэтому атрибут uid не принимался во внимание, поскольку используемый по умолчанию класс не имел такого атрибута, который является обязательным для возможности входа в систему на машинах Linux.
Раньше существовал более легкий -способ отображения одного графического приложения без дополнительной поддержки нескольких окон и нескольких приложений. Но так как спрос очень мал, я не думаю, что есть какие-либо поддерживаемые драйверы для современных графических карт для ПК, и очень мало все еще -поддерживаемых приложений, которые поддерживают графику без X (или Wayland, с некоторыми графическими интерфейсные библиотеки ). SVGAlib очень давно не обновлялся. Таким образом, вы будете вынуждены работать в медленном графическом режиме, возможно, с меньшим разрешением экрана. И, конечно же, вы будете ограничены приложениями, поддерживающими другой интерфейс.
X-сервер является легким по меркам ПК, произведенных в 21 веке.
(Если ваше приложение работает в текстовом режиме в терминале, оно по-прежнему работает на современном оборудовании ПК. Но я думаю, вы бы не спрашивали в этом случае.)
X сам по себе довольно легковесный (мы запускали его на 80286 ПК еще в конце 80-х — начале 90-х ). Что не является легким, так это добавленная «ценность», которую приносят менеджеры рабочего стола, такие как Gnome и KDE. Я подозреваю, что вместо этого вы были бы вполне довольны простым оконным менеджером. Вам понадобится WM, если у вас нет монолитного приложения, которое не использует абсолютно никаких дочерних окон (диалоговых окон ).